A hardened metal pin, with or without a head designed to provide articulation between a stub axle and an axle-beam or a steering head to permit vehicular steering. It may be grooved, slotted, or threaded, to accommodate a locking device and may have lubrication facilities. Excludes pin, straight, headless; pin, straight, headed; pin, grooved, headless; pin, grooved, headed; and pin, tapered, threaded.
